All rights reserved. http://www.usgwarchives.net/copyright.htm http://www.usgwarchives.net/pa/somerset/ _________________________________________ Sipe, Daniel A native of Jenners who for a number of years has lived in the west died Friday at his home in Dayton, Ohio, aged 66 years. For the past three years' he has been a guard at the Soldier's Home at Dayton. His body will be laid to rest beside that of his wife, Mrs. Margaret Sipe, who died June 13th, 1893. His surviving children are the following: Mrs. Annie S. Hummel, Mrs. W. S. Griffith, and Miss Lucille Sipe, of Johnstown, and J. M. Sipe, of Altoona. These brothers and sisters are also living: Mrs. Mesheck Beam, Edward Sipe and George Sipe, of Somerset; Mrs. E. B. Maurer, of Boswell; Mrs. J. L. Gallagher, of Latrobe and Mrs. E. S. Trent of Hiawatha, Kan. Meyersdale Commercial, Nov. 26, 1914
